wonderful - I like this! Flexible, and both modes are decidedly in-flavor and things I'd be excited to do at instant speed.
Subject16 - While Blinking Spirit does exist, the text on this card doesn't feel particularly white to me. I'm also somewhat unexcited about this triggering on your opponents' creatures in a way that gives it pseudo-vigilance that oddly feels out-of-color. White gets flickering for sure, but forced and self-triggering flickering feels slightly off to me.
melliflouresce - Neat! I like that it's a symmetrical effect, which allows you to push the rest of the stats on the card. This would have been a contender for the winner if not for the atrocious IIW.
void_nothing - Constant fogging on a 5/5 feels pretty annoying to face off. Your opponent basically can't attack with non-fliers ever, so this feels like a horribly extreme turtling card. If it only applied to creatures when attacking, I think it would be fine (if way less exciting).
spacemonaut - Crawlspace on a creature is sort of neat. I'd probably ditch the first strike for vigilance while smoothing this card out, since it eats creatures a bit too easily while also limiting your opponent's attack options, but otherwise I really like it.
avatarz - I'm not sure how to properly word this guy's first ability, but I get the gist of it, and that's not a strike against this card given how unique the ability is. I like what it's got going on, and I appreciate that the second ability is a one-turn effect!
void_nothing again - This guy has a lot of text, but it's all above board. What you get out of the trigger is sort-of Timely Reinforcements on steroids, but my only actual gripe is given how extreme this is against black, I'd consider dropping the keyword to hexproof from black.
ForestsCarl - Pretty cool! I'd probably change the artifact/enchantment destruction to "up to one" or "you may" so that you don't find yourself in the awkward position where you're forced to destroy your own permanent because you've run out of options, but it's a cool modal card.
HMs: melliflouresce, avatarz, ForestsCarl
Winner: wonderful
Next: A gold creature involving tokens
